使用ALTER TABLE语句为customers表的gender字段设置为枚举类型ENUM('男','女')默认值'男';)
时间: 2024-05-14 22:16:33 浏览: 98
可以使用以下 ALTER TABLE 语句为 customers 表的 gender 字段设置为枚举类型 ENUM('男', '女') 并设置默认值为 '男':
```
ALTER TABLE customers
MODIFY gender ENUM('男', '女') DEFAULT '男';
```
这将修改 customers 表中 gender 列的数据类型为 ENUM 类型,并将其值限定为 '男' 或 '女'。默认值被设置为 '男'。
相关问题
使用ALTER TABLE语句为customers表的gender字段设置为枚举类型ENUM(“”)
可以使用以下ALTER TABLE语句将customers表的gender字段设置为枚举类型ENUM:
```
ALTER TABLE customers MODIFY COLUMN gender ENUM('', 'Male', 'Female');
```
这将使gender字段只能存储“”,“Male”或“Female”这三个值中的一个。如果要指定其他值,请将其添加到ENUM列表中。
为reader表的gender字段创建一个默认值,值为“男”
可以使用以下SQL语句为reader表的gender字段创建默认值为“男”:
```sql
ALTER TABLE reader
ALTER COLUMN gender SET DEFAULT '男';
```
这将会把reader表的gender字段的默认值设置为“男”。如果在插入数据时没有指定gender字段的值,那么就会默认为“男”。注意,这只会影响以后插入的数据,对于已经存在的数据,需要手动更新gender字段的值。
阅读全文